Design Challenge:

An open ideas competition for six downtown sites in Lafayette, LA. “[Imagine Downtown] Lafayette” invites individuals, students, and professionals to participate. Each of the six sites has a unique set of strengths, weaknesses and opportunities. Participants must select one of these sites and propose specific solutions to its particular challenges. The goal is to invigorate the urban core while also uniting surrounding neighborhoods and producing a 24-hour community.

Site considerations include increasing affordable residential and mixed-use density; accommodating parking needs; reinforcing existing plazas, parks and streetscapes; strengthening pedestrian and bikeway connectivity to surrounding neighborhoods and the University of Louisiana at Lafayette’s main campus; facilitating public transportation; and developing a sustainable urban condition.
